Rainwater Harvesting Systems is an environmentally conscious plumbing service that includes the planning and setup of systems to gather, hold, and utilize rainwater for secondary applications. These systems typically feature storage tanks, catchment areas, and filters, enabling sustainable water use in landscaping, toilet flushing, and washing. Properly installed systems reduce water bills and contribute to resource conservation
